  • Accusative: den/einen, die/eine, das/ein — direct objects and many time expressions.
  • Dative: dem/einem, der/einer, dem/einem — indirect objects; mit, nach, bei, von, zu.
  • Two-way: in, an, auf, über, unter, vor, hinter, neben, zwischen — accusative = movement, dative = location.
